Given that newborns do sleep the majority of the day on and off, a bassinet can be a handy item to have as a sleep surface for the first few months. Since you could opt to go straight into a cot, you could think of it as more of a 'want' or 'nice to have' item.

The thing to know about bassinets is that there is no Australian Standard for bassinets, but, there are for cots. For that reason, if you are looking at getting a bassinet for the newborn stage, make sure you are familiar with what makes a safe sleep surface. Being informed before you buy ensures that your chosen bassinet is safe for your baby and fit for its purpose.

The great thing about bassinets is that they save on space when compared to a cot and can be portable between rooms and houses (for travel or staying over). They also are only useful for 3 to 6 months maximum depending on when your baby starts to roll and become more mobile, before you will need to be looking at a larger bed with higher sides. Keeping this in mind, consider if you will use it for more than one baby, how you could recycle it, or who you could pass it onto after your baby has grown out of it (if still in 'as new' condition).

 

What to look for:

- Design:

  • Options include a co-sleeper bassinet, stand-alone bassinet, sleep nest or compatible pram/stroller bassinet. For information on these choices, see the topic Setting Up a Safe Sleep Surface
  • It's handy to have accessible shelves or compartments underneath, in side pockets, or next to the bassinet for midnight nappy changing essentials, clothes changes or sheet changes
  • If you'll need to move the bassinet between rooms, look for one with lockable wheels or a lightweight option such as a bassinet which can be used on a stand or without a stand
  • If you have limited storage space and will want to use it for mutilple babies, consider a bassinet which can be dismantled and stored back in the box or a sealed bag between uses

- Safety:

  • Ensure you can get a compatible sized mattress to fit snuggly on all sides. Any gaps can be an entrapment hazard for baby.
  • Consider the height of the sides and discontinue use when your baby starts rolling, reaches the maximum height/length or starts pulling up on the sides. Bassinets are generally only safe for immobile babies. 
  • If side-carred to a bed, ensure no gaps exist between the bed mattress/surface and bassinet surface and they are secured together with a safety strap (if provided). 
  • Room sharing with your baby for the first 6 months is recommended so that you can monitor their wellbeing and provide comfort as needed.

- Materials:

  • Easy to wipe down and machine washable surfaces
  • Look for solid construction material such as timber (avoid MDF or plywood which often contain formaldehyde based glues), other natural materials or a metal framed bassinet.
  • Non-toxic paint/finish/materials (such as certified organic where available)
  • Mattress should be firm and made from new materials
  • Consider a waterproof protector on the mattress and firmly fitting bassinet sheet under baby.

 

What to avoid:

  • Avoid buying second hand unless you are sourcing it from a trusted person and clean non-smoking household. 
  • Strong smell/off-gassing: If the item has a strong smell, it may indicate it is made with poor quality materials and glues and is unlikely to be suitable for use
  • Flimsy construction and joins - regularly check any screws and joins are tight
  • Any gaps between the mattress and side panels can be a suffocation or entrapment risk
  • Avoid bassinet side panels which are overly padded and made from non-breathable materials
  • Bassinets which have electronics and other wireless technology surrounding your baby 
  • Ensure there are no loose items in the bassinet with the baby such as toys, pillows, loose blankets.
